Product Description
An adjustable, automatic door bottom seal, spring loaded to lift clear of the floor when the door is opened. Acoustically designed and features silicon gaskets for medium temperature smoke and fire door applications. Operated automatically by pressure against the door jamb or stop on its adjustable strike. Design for Access and Mobility. High efficiency mechanism to assist with closing force requirements.
Product Information
-
Location: Face mounted or semi-morticed into the bottom of solid core single and double butt hinged doors.
-
The RP35Si can also be face mounted to the bottom of metal doors.
-
Min/Max Gap: 3mm to 13mm.
-
Finish: Satin clear (silver) anodised aluminium (15μm).
-
Fixing: Concealed screw fix. Zinc plated, cross recess head S.T. screws, colour matched escutcheon plates and cover strip supplied. Fixing holes are pre-slotted.
-
Seal: RP308Si. Grey silicon rubber (SE).
-
Sizes: 1220mm, 1070mm, 920mm, 820mm, 600mm, 380mm to 295mm (min). Seals cut back to exact size.
